Handbook for Boys, 1921
("Twenty-third Edition" on cover, actually Third Edition 23th printing, January 1921, page 65)

Thanks to Gary Twite, Green River District, Chief Seattle Council

Eagle Scout:

The eagle scout badge is awarded to any first class scout qualifying for twenty one-one merit badges. These twenty-one merit badges shall include first aid, life saving, personal health, public health, cooking, camping, civics, bird study, pathfinding, pioneering, athletics or personal development, and any ten others.

(This is identical to the June 1916 and May 1917 printings)
